About This unknown Edition

"The Way to Microwave Cooking" is a hardcover culinary guide published by Midland International Corporation, based in Kansas City, Missouri. While the exact publication year is not specified, this edition offers a unique glimpse into the evolution of microwave cooking. Intended for users of Midland appliances, the book serves as a practical manual for mastering microwave technology, promising convenience and efficiency in the kitchen. The absence of a listed author suggests a collaborative effort, possibly by the company itself.
